A former police clerk for the Village of Pine Prairie was in court Thursday morning for one count of theft.
Mona Norton appeared before the Honorable Gary J. Ortego of the 13th Judicial District and entered a plea of not guilty to Theft $750 or More but Less Than $5,000.00.

A Mamou resident has devoted his career of 22 years to serving his country as a parachutist and a pathfinder. After his retirement from the United States Army in 1999, he has helped build up democracy in the Middle East and has served his community by rebuilding the American Legion in Mamou and its annual Veterans Day celebration.
